Head Up Display Using a Graphic Liquid Crystal Display

Abstract
A new Head Up Display (HUD), using a graphic Liquid Crystal Display (LCD), is proposed.
Double-layered Super-Twisted Nematic (D-STN) LCD, which realizes a black/white display with high contrast, is one of the most promising solutions among several liquid crystal display modes. Contrast ratio is typically higher than 100 and operating temperature range is −20 °C to 70°C.
Backlight is also a problem to realize LCD-HUD. Hot-cathode fluorescent tube is used in our prototype HUD. Luminance of the display can be tuned from 40 cd/m2 to 1,200 cd/m2.
D-STN is proved to be a promising display device for HUD.
